Funding for Pikangikum Area Camps

The Provincial Government is spending nearly $22,000 to help two Northwestern Ontario camps go solar.
The Pikangikum First Nation’s Whitefeather Waters Tourism Association is developing solar powered systems at the fishing and hunting camps.
The project includes installing solar panels, storage batteries and water pumps.
The move will modernize operations and reduce costs.
